How do you bring Ragnarok Online to Offline? One way to do it is by opening up physical Ragnarok stores offline. The mobile application will have to somehow provide old players with nostalgic feeling while at the same time being able to entice them to go to some geographical location that could further enhance the mobile application experience.
For example, the application can start off simply as the Ragnarok Offline Music App where you can listen to all Ragnarok BGM offline once you download and install the application. This way, people can warp to their favourite online areas through listening to music. The app will collect data in terms of geographical locations of users to see which area is a hot spot. From time to time, public announcement about pop up offline Ragnarok locations will be announced and hopefully people will actually show up.
A cheap doable example of Ragnarok offline would be "the start of your game", where you enter a building and see a live size login area, you go into a room to put on your novice costume, you go to the next room and talk to all the NPC at novice land and finally you go into the field and hit live size porings made of jellos.
